DRDO ADA Project Assistant Recruitment 2026: Apply Online for 111 Posts

The Aeronautical Development Agency (ADA) under the Ministry of Defence, Government of India, has invited online applications for 111 Project Assistant-I vacancies on a tenure basis. Engineering graduates from various disciplines can apply online through the official website before 13 August 2026.

DRDO ADA Vacancy 2026

A total of 111 vacancies are available across various engineering disciplines.

Engineering DisciplineVacancies
Computer Science / IT15
Electronics & Communication20
Aeronautical10
Electrical & Electronics20
Mechanical43
Metallurgy01
Civil02
Total111

Salary

Selected candidates will receive the following monthly stipend:

QualificationMonthly Salary
B.E./B.Tech₹31,000 + HRA
Higher Qualification / Experience₹37,000 + HRA

Selection Process

Selection will be based on one of the following methods:

  • Direct Interview (for eligible GATE/M.Tech candidates)
  • Written Examination
  • Interview
  • Document Verification

The written examination will follow the GATE syllabus with negative marking.
